Latest MLB News

Phillies outfielder Roman Quinn has been placed on the 60-day injured list with an achilles injury. The Phillies called up outfielder Travis Jankowski in a corresponding move.

Ryan McGee of ESPN, wrote a terrific story about Angels pitcher Alex Cobb, the scars of war and how a kid who lost his father before he even knew him gets to keep his memory alive through baseball.

Yankees pitcher Mike Montgomery will opt out of his contract and become a free agent on June 1, according to Robert Murray of FanSided.

Nationals pitcher Will Harris has thoracic outlet syndrome and will have surgery, according to Todd Dybas of NBC Sports Washington.

On This Date in Mets History

1964: The Mets were swept by the Giants in a doubleheader which went a total of 32 innings and lasted nine hours and 52 minutes combined. While the first game of the doubleheader was nine innings, the second was the longest game played in MLB history at the time. It went 23 innings and lasted seven hours and 23 minutes. Roy McMillan and Ed Kranepool also turned a rare 6-6-3 triple play in the 14th inning for the second triple play in franchise history.

1991: The Mets traded Tim Teufel to the San Diego Padres for Garry Templeton.
